New to Instagram eliminates the need to use third-party apps to repost photos in the main feed. Feature is in testing and should be released soon

O Instagram is preparing another novelty for users of the social network: the possibility of reposting content from other users on their profiles. The tool should reach public testing soon, according to information released by a spokesperson for the Meta.

How the new Instagram function will work

The news of Instagram were discovered by social media enthusiast Matt Navarra and ascertained by the website Techcrunch, who spoke with a representative of the Meta to learn more about implementations. According to information obtained by the portal, the content repost function will start to be tested by selected users soon.

Basically, it will work similarly to sharing posts from social network profiles to Stories, but in the feed – and in the users' profile, a new tab only for this type of content will be available, showing all the content answered by the users. 

From the description, the situation seems to refer a lot to the RTs of Twitter – which, in a way, is also the basis for reposting content on the Stories or even sharing other social networks, such as Facebook or the Tumblr

In addition to being another way of distributing content, the Meta, For Techcrunch, also stated that the novelty will be a way for the creators of the posts to be credited more often - potentially reducing the “theft” of content, popularly called on the Brazilian internet “kibe".

Anyway, for now there is no way to know if the function will actually be implemented in the Instagram system or, in the end, it will become just another example of a test that did not go ahead – confirmation will only occur in the future.

TikTok also tests similar tool

Instagram
TikTok's Repost button will have a similar function to Instagram. (Image: Disclosure/TikTok)

Adding fuel to the rivalry between Instagram and the TikTok, a similar tool is being tested by the short video network – albeit with slightly different functionality.

No TikTok, a button of “repost” is being tested, which also distributes a post from a third party through the feed of the user using the function – the difference is that there will not be a specific part in the profiles that will compile this type of post, with it only being distributed in the “For you", the platform feed that uses an algorithm to customize experiences.
